A blast of fruit and floral aromatics leaves a lasting impression. This Barbaresco Nubiola is a well-priced wine that delivers a beautiful and subdued appearance with bright garnet and ruby highlights. The feminine, but profound bouquet shows tones of pressed blue flower, cherry, wild berry and dark spice. The wine drinks young at this stage and promises a steady evolution thanks to the natural freshness of the acidity and the astringent youthfulness of the tannin. Anticipated maturity: 2015-2025.

Nebbiolo is a red grape variety that is primarily grown in the Piedmont region of Italy. It is known for producing some of the most complex and age-worthy wines in the world. The grape is named after the Italian word "nebbia," which means fog, as the grape clusters are often covered in a thick fog during the harvest season.
Nebbiolo is a late-ripening grape that requires a long growing season and a cool climate to fully develop its flavors and aromas. The grape is high in tannins and acidity, which gives the wine its structure and longevity. The wines made from Nebbiolo are typically full-bodied, with flavors of cherry, raspberry, and blackberry, along with notes of leather, tobacco, and earth.
There are several different varieties of Nebbiolo, each with its own unique characteristics. The most famous of these is Barolo, which is made from Nebbiolo grown in the Barolo region of Piedmont. Barolo is known for its powerful tannins and complex flavors, which can include notes of tar, roses, and truffles. Other notable varieties of Nebbiolo include Barbaresco, Gattinara, and Ghemme.
